Recognizing Typical Home Appliance Issues
When your appliances begin acting up, it can be discouraging, particularly if you do not understand what's incorrect. Comprehending typical appliance concerns can conserve you time and tension. For example, if your refrigerator isn't cooling down, it may be as a result of a stopped up condenser coil or a faulty thermostat. In a similar way, a washing machine that won't spin can indicate a busted drive belt or a malfunctioning lid switch.You could likewise find that your stove isn't heating correctly. This can come from a faulty burner or a malfunctioning thermostat. Dishwashing machines usually face drain issues, which can result from a blocked filter or a malfunctioning pump.

The Expenses of Expert Repair Services: What to Expect
When you need to contact a specialist for home appliance repair work, it is necessary to know what to expect pertaining to prices. Typical repair service costs can vary extensively, influenced by variables like the kind of appliance and the nature of the problem. Understanding these components can aid you budget plan efficiently and avoid shocks.
Average Fixing Costs
Device repair service expenses can vary substantially, so it is very important to understand what to anticipate before connecting to an expert. On standard, you might pay anywhere from $100 to $400 for repair services, relying on the appliance and the issue. Repairing a refrigerator can set you back in between $200 and $400, while a cleaning device fixing might set you back around $150 to $300. Smaller devices, like microwaves or toaster ovens, typically cost much less, frequently varying from $50 to $150. These numbers can rise and fall based on your location and the service technician's competence. Being educated concerning average rates assists you spending plan better and stay clear of paying too much for important fixings. Always ask for quotes prior to devoting to any kind of solution.

Upkeep Tips to Expand the Life of Your Appliances
Locating a trustworthy appliance repair solution is simply one component of assuring your appliances run smoothly. Normal maintenance is vital to prolonging their lifespan. Begin by maintaining your home appliances tidy; dust and debris can lead to inefficiency. For refrigerators, check door seals to ensure they're closed. For washers, leave the door open after use to avoid mold.Next, regularly examine hose pipes and cables for wear and tear. Change them quickly to avoid leakages or electric issues. It's also an excellent concept to remove dust from your dryer's air vent after each use to prevent fire hazards.Don' t forget to adhere to the supplier's standards for maintenance schedules. This might include descaling your dishwasher or running a cleansing cycle in your washing machine. By taking these simple steps, you can keep your home appliances in leading form and decrease the chances of unanticipated repair work.
Understanding When It's Time to Change vs. Repair
Just how can you tell if it's smarter to fix your device or purchase a brand-new one? Beginning by considering the age of your home appliance. If it's nearing the end of its anticipated lifespan, replacing it could be the better choice. Next off, look at the expense of fixings. A good policy of thumb is to stay clear of spending even more than 50% of the appliance's value on repair services. If you find yourself often dealing with the same issue, that's an additional indication it may be time for a brand-new one. Variable in power efficiency; newer models frequently save you money in the long run. Ultimately, consider your spending plan and exactly how much you rely upon the home appliance. If it's critical to your day-to-day live and repairs maintain loading up, purchasing a replacement can conserve you headache and cash in the future.
